Summer is upon us and the Fresh Air Fund reminds us that there is still a chance to make it memorable for a New York City child.

Each summer, nearly 4,000 inner-city children visit suburban, rural and small town communities across 13 states from Virginia to Maine and Canada through The Fresh Air Fund’s Volunteer Host Family Program, said the announcement. By volunteering as a host family in the Metro West of Boston area, you can help give a child a break from the heat and noise of the crowded city streets while enjoying your own backyard. The Fresh Air Fund is currently seeking more families to give inner-city children a Fresh Air experience this summer.
